Главная страница
Top.Mail.Ru    Яндекс.Метрика
Текущий архив: 2003.04.24;
Скачать: CL | DM;

Вниз

Возможно ли сжать базу данных MSAccess, как это делает сам MSAcce   Найти похожие ветки 

 
Новый   (2003-04-04 15:19) [0]

То есть, чтобы удаленные записи действительно удалились и объем базы уменьшился?
Спасибо


 
zx ©   (2003-04-04 15:30) [1]

что то типа:

je: Variant;

ADOCon.Connected := False;
je := CreateOleObject("JRO.JetEngine");
je.CompactDatabase("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" + PathStr,
"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" + ExtractFilePath(PathStr)
+ "\ReportCard$.mdb;Jet OLEDB:Encrypt Database=True");
DeleteFile(PathStr);
RenameFile(ExtractFilePath(PathStr) + "\ReportCard$.mdb", PathStr);
ADOCon.Connected := True;
qDepart.Open;


 
Новый   (2003-04-04 15:37) [2]

2 zx © (04.04.03 15:30)
Благодарю, рекомендую попробовать, предварительно у себя.


 
zx ©   (2003-04-04 16:51) [3]

всё пашет в проекте около года!


 
Lancelot ©   (2003-04-06 02:23) [4]

К администрации сайта: в фак, ради бога, в фак! сколько же можно...



Страницы: 1 вся ветка

Текущий архив: 2003.04.24;
Скачать: CL | DM;

Наверх




Память: 0.47 MB
Время: 0.017 c
3-76753
Вопрошающий
2003-04-08 13:30
2003.04.24
Доступ к БД


1-77016
IGORYOK
2003-04-14 11:38
2003.04.24
Где найти DesignWindows.dcu


1-77025
Ajax
2003-04-13 15:03
2003.04.24
Обои для TShellListView


8-77038
Mr.Ice
2002-12-22 02:39
2003.04.24
Поддержка скинов


7-77199
IsmaiL
2003-03-06 18:34
2003.04.24
Как определить тип системы?